We couldn’t be more excited to introduce you to The Perch, the next chapter in building our dream retreat at Pinhoti Peak. Nestled in the stunning Blue Ridge Mountains, this project takes mountain living to new heights—literally! The Perch will feature three elevated structures, affectionately called “treehouses,” designed to immerse you in the beauty and serenity of the Cohutta Wilderness. Each of these single-family homes is thoughtfully crafted with two bedrooms, two and a half bathrooms, and dramatic skybridge walkways connecting the spaces.

Built to honor the land and its history, the treehouses are named after types of turkeys, paying tribute to the Native American roots of the Pinhoti Trail: The Tom, The Jake, and The Jenny. Building a home is no small feat, but Huber Engineered Woods has revolutionized the process with their ZIP System Sheathing. By integrating the structural panel and water-resistive barrier into one, ZIP System sheathing eliminates the need for traditional house wrap, reducing installation time and improving overall performance.

The system’s advanced acrylic tape seals the seams, creating a continuous water- and air-resistive barrier that protects against leaks and drafts. Whether you’re constructing a new home like us or retrofitting an older one, the ZIP System is a game-changer in modern building.

Mountain living also comes with its share of power outages, but we can rely on Jackery’s HomePower Energy System to keep us and our guests cozy, even when the grid goes down! This modular, all-in-one solution combines battery storage, an inverter, and a smart hub to give you reliable backup power when you need it most.

Whether paired with solar panels or used independently, the system lets you monitor and control energy usage through a smart app, helping you cut costs and live more sustainably.

With expandable storage up to 123.2kWh, Jackery’s system is perfect for everything from weekend cabins to entire homes.

Our plumbing projects for The Perch will be faster, stronger, and more reliable with SharkBite Max push-to-connect fittings. These next-generation fittings are twice as strong as their predecessors, rated for 400 psi, and require only half the effort to install.

Compatible with PEX, copper, CPVC, and PE-RT pipes, SharkBite Max is perfect for everything from leak repairs to full-scale renovations. Installation is a breeze—just cut, clean, and push, with no special tools required. With a 25-year warranty and availability at most major retailers, SharkBite Max is a name you can trust.
